Single Cell Protein :

SCP is the dried biomass of particular species of microbes as protein source in diet . It refers to the total protein extracted from the pure culture of microorganisms ( MO’s) . These are used as dietary protein supplement .

Single Cell Protein

SCP is one of the alternate sources of protein. They are used as both animal feed & human feed as a protein supplement . Microbes are being grown as a source of good protein . Unicellular organisms like algae , fungi , yeasts and bacteria when cultured on suitable substrates can generate large quantities of proteins . The purified dried biomass of these organisms are a good source of proteins . Biomass is the mass of living organism of a species expressed in terms of fresh weight or dry weight .

Nutritive value and Use of SCP :

Nutritive value varies with the type of microorganism used. Protein digestibility values , expressed as a percentage range from 65 – 96 for the various cultures tested . Protein efficiency ratio ( PER ) values range from 0.6 – 2.6 .

Advantages of Single Cell Protein :

SCP are very much advantageous over the common conventional source of protein . Some major advantages are as follows :

  • SCP are poor in fat content
  • SCP can be grown in relatively small area & in large quantities
  • SCP exhibit fast rate of growth
  • SCP are good sources of B-complex
  • SCP can be grown on low cost industrial effluents
  • SCP can be cultured in all climatic conditions
  • SCP can be produced throughout the year
  • SCP can produce high quantity of proteins

Disadvantages of Single Cell Protein :

  • Exhibit low cell density
  • Risk of contamination in growth tanks .
  • Production of endotoxins like mycotoxins .
  • Presence of high nucleic acid content .
  • Presence of carcinogenic or toxic compounds .
  • It is a very expensive process .
  • May have some allergic reactions .
  • Requirements of high sterilization conditions .

Commercially available SCP’s :

Commercially available single cell proteins include : Spirulina , Chlorella , Fusarium , Scenedesmus , Candida , Chaetomium etc.., are some of the commercially available single cell proteins .
